1. Yemi Alade Yemi Eberechi Alade was born March 13, 1989 in Abia State, Nigeria, West Africa. She is a multi-award winning Afropop singer and songwriter who begun her musical journey professionally after emerging winner of the “Peak Talent Show” in 2009. Kambua a.k.a Kambua Muziki is a Kenyan gospel artist born and raised in Nairobi by Prof Manundu and Evang Louis Manundu, cofounders of Tabibu Ministries. She studied music in Ambrose University, Calgary, Canada where she got the opportunity to perform alongside AgelIque Kidjo. Kambua got married in 2008 to Pastor Jackson Mathu. Kambua and her…
